The purpose of this research is to determine the analysis of the use of picture and picture media to increase learning creativity in part of the body material at Nida Suksasat School Satun Thailand. This research methodology is qualitative research which describes data using a series of sentences (Moleong, 2018). To collect, observation, interviews and documentation approaches were used as research data collection techniques. The researcher's data analysis process includes data reduction, data presentation, and drawing conclusions. The results of this research indicate that the analysis of the use of picture and picture media at the Nida Suksasat School, Satun Thailand, uses learning media to increase learning creativity in Part of the Body material for fourth grade students at the Nida Suksasat School, Satun Thailand, that the Picture and Picture learning media greatly influences students' interest in learning. Study. This is in accordance with Arsyad's (2010) statement that the use of Picture and Picture learning media in the teaching and learning process can arouse students' interest or desire to learn. At the first meeting the teacher only used LKS books and it was seen that the students' creativity in learning was slightly lacking and the students looked more passive. In contrast to the second meeting where the teacher used more interesting media, namely using Picture and Picture, it could be seen that students' creativity in learning was increasing and students looked more active. Student activity can be seen when the teacher actively asks questions to students, students answer immediately and when they feel they do not understand what the teacher is saying, students will immediately ask the teacher without feeling embarrassed. Students also feel happy and enjoy every process in learning.
